App-Installer datei (.appinstaller) schema reference

Dieser Verweis enthält Details zu jedem Element, Attribut und Datentyp, der das Schema für eine APPINSTALLER-Datei definiert, die die Pakete definiert, die Teil einer verknüpften Gruppe sind.

In der folgenden Tabelle sind alle Elemente in diesem Schema aufgeführt.

Element BESCHREIBUNG
AppInstaller Das Stammelement des AppInstaller-Dokuments.
Bundle Element, das Informationen zum App-Paket enthält. Die untergeordneten Elemente dieses Elements erfordern eine genaue Übereinstimmung von Name, Herausgeber und Version aus dem Identity-Element im App-Paketpaketmanifest.
Abhängigkeiten Dies sind Abhängigkeiten, die bei Bedarf installiert werden.
MainBundle Element, das Informationen über das Hauptpaket enthält, das installiert wird. Die untergeordneten Elemente dieses Elements erfordern eine genaue Übereinstimmung von Name, Herausgeber und Version aus dem Identity-Element im App-Paketpaketmanifest.
MainPackage Element, das Informationen zum Hauptpaket enthält, das installiert wird. Die untergeordneten Elemente dieses Elements erfordern eine genaue Übereinstimmung von Name, Herausgeber und Version aus dem Identity-Element im App-Paketmanifest. ProcessorArchitecture ist ein optionales Element.
OptionalPackages Gibt die optionalen Pakete an.
Paket Element, das Informationen zum Paket enthält. Diese Elemente erfordern eine genaue Übereinstimmung von Name, Herausgeber und Version des Identity-Elements im App-Paketmanifest. ProcessorArchitecture ist ein optionales Element.
RelatedPackages Gibt die zugehörigen Pakete an. Diese Pakete werden nicht installiert.
UpdateSettings Verwenden Sie das UpdateSettings-Element, um die automatische Aktualisierung installierter Pakete umzuschalten und ein Intervall für Updateüberprüfungen festlegen.
OnLaunch Gibt an, dass der Bereitstellungsdienst beim Starten der App nach einem Update der AppInstaller-Datei prüft.
AutomaticBackgroundTask Sucht im Hintergrund nach Updates. Eine Überprüfung wird alle 8 Stunden unabhängig davon durchgeführt, ob der Benutzer die App gestartet hat. Diese Art von Update kann keine Benutzeroberfläche anzeigen.
ForceUpdateFromAnyVersion Ein boolescher Wert, mit dem die Version der App erhöht oder dekrementiert werden kann. Ohne dieses Element kann die App nur zu einer höheren Version wechseln.